BACKGROUND

Lorraine received a B.S. in Aeronautical and Astronautical Engineering from the University of Washington and her J.D. from the University of Washington School of Law.

EXPERIENCE

Lorraine specializes in domestic and foreign patent protection in the mechanical and aeronautical fields. She assists clients in both utility and design patent procurement and enforcement, strategic planning, patentability, validity and infringement opinions, and conflict resolution. Lorraine has worked with a broad range of technologies, including ultrahigh-pressure fluid systems, medical devices, clean-automotive technologies, and various consumer products. She also specializes in U.S. and international trademark, trade dress and unfair competition issues, and assists clients with all forms of agreements, including patent and trademark licensing, and product distribution agreements.

AFFILIATIONS

Lorraine is admitted to the bar in Washington (1991) and is registered to practice before the U.S. Patent and Trademark Office. Her professional affiliations include the American Bar Association and the Washington State Patent Law Association.
